Warehouse Manager

Salary: TTD$15,000.00 per month

Location: El Socorro

The Warehouse Manager holds a senior leadership role responsible for overseeing the strategic and day-to-day operations of the warehouse, installation scheduling and execution for client projects, and full inventory control.

This position ensures that all operational processes align with company objectives, that installation projects are executed on time and to quality standards, and that materials are secured and efficiently managed across the supply chain. The role requires strong leadership, planning, and cross-functional coordination to drive operational excellence and customer satisfaction.

 

Key Responsibilities

1. Warehouse Operations Management

  • Lead and manage all warehouse functions, including receiving, storage, order picking, dispatch, and returns.
  • Develop, document, and enforce standard operating procedures (SOPs) to ensure safety, efficiency, and compliance.
  • Optimize space utilization and warehouse layout for improved productivity.
  • Ensure the physical condition of the warehouse is well maintained and compliant with health and safety regulations.
  • Supervise and develop warehouse staff to meet performance and operational targets.
2. Installation Project Management

  • Oversee all installation-related logistics, ensuring timely preparation, delivery, and execution of materials for on-site projects.
  • Collaborate with the Sales, Customer Service, and Project Coordination teams to align installation timelines with client expectations.
  • Manage and monitor installation teams, ensuring they are properly briefed, resourced, and equipped for each project.
  • Track the progress and quality of installations, resolving issues as they arise and escalating critical matters when necessary.
  • Implement systems for feedback and quality assurance to continuously improve installation outcomes.
3. Inventory Control & Supply Chain Oversight

  • Maintain accurate inventory levels through regular cycle counts, reconciliations, and audits.
  • Implement and oversee inventory management systems to track stock movement, usage, and replenishment.
  • Coordinate with procurement and finance teams for stock reorders, vendor management, and forecasting.
  • Investigate inventory discrepancies and enforce accountability measures to minimize losses.
  • Provide regular inventory and usage reports to management for planning and budgeting.
 

Leadership & Strategic Functions

  • Serve as a key liaison between warehouse, installations, and executive leadership to ensure operations are aligned with company strategy.
  • Lead operational planning sessions and provide insight into project readiness and delivery capabilities.
  • Report on KPIs and performance metrics, highlighting trends, risks, and opportunities for improvement.
  • Support budget planning for operational areas including staffing, equipment, and materials.
  • Drive a culture of continuous improvement, safety, accountability, and high performance across teams.
 

Qualifications & Experience

  • Minimum 5 years’ experience in warehouse operations and/or installation project management at a senior level.
  • Proven leadership experience managing teams and operational workflows in a fast-paced environment.
  • Strong organizational, analytical, and problem-solving skills.
  • Proficiency in inventory management systems and Microsoft Office applications.
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ills with the ability to lead cross-functional collaboration.
  • Ability to prioritize tasks and manage multiple projects with competing deadlines.
  • Forklift certification and understanding of HSE regulations are assets.
 

Working Conditions

  • Based on-site with occasional travel to installation/project sites.
  • May involve extended hours during project rollouts or critical deadlines.
  • Physical activity required, including walking through warehouse areas and occasional lifting.
